Abstract: Spintronics is based on the freedom of charge and spin of the electron. The inorganic bulk magnets are usually used in the spintronics so far. In Prof. Yamashita’s research on spintronics, they usually use the single-molecule magnets, which are new quantum nano-magnets in this century. In this lecture, he will focus on the single-molecule memory, Kondo effects, giant magnetoresistance (GMR), tunneling magnetoresistance (TMR), field effect transistor (FET), single-ion magnet encapsulated in carbon nano-tube, etc. 配位化学国家重点实验室 太阳集团tcy8722 |
